# For each valid day in validDays, generate the number of peaks
# Returns a data frame - the number of peaks in each day, and the average across all days overall.
numPeaksByDay <- function(validDays) {

	nps = c()

	# column names for each auc value we generate	
	cnames = c()

	count=1

	# for each valid day, calculate the auc
	for (vd in validDays) {
		
		# sequence of timepoints for this day
		raw = vd@glucose

		# auc of this day only
		npVD = numPeaks(raw)

		nps = append(nps, c(npVD))
		
		cnames = append(cnames, c(paste("numpeaks_day", count, sep="")))

                count=count+1
	}

	# set column names for auc values
	res = rbind(nps)
	colnames(res) = cnames

	npAv = meanAcrossDays("numpeaks_day", res)

	othervars = c(npAv)
  	othervars = rbind(othervars)
	colnames(othervars) = c("meannumpeaksperDay")

	res = cbind(res, othervars)

	return(res)

}
